Forget just putting marshmallows in your drink, go all out with new flavors and toppings!<\/p>\n<p>One of my favorite Starbucks drinks is the salted caramel mocha. While you <em>could<\/em> spend $5 on one there, you can also make your own salted caramel hot chocolate at home! For this one, start with any hot chocolate that you already like. The key to getting that Starbucks salted caramel taste is a combo of the chocolate and toffee nut or English toffee syrup! Torani sells tons of flavored syrups, including English toffee, or you can splurge and buy syrups directly from Starbucks. Add syrup to taste, top with whipped cream, and sprinkle sea salt on top and you\u2019ve a got a salted caramel hot chocolate!<\/p>\n<p><a href=\"http:\/\/blogs.uww.edu\/ucinfo\/files\/2017\/01\/torani-31-1.jpg\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" class=\" size-medium wp-image-4458 aligncenter\" src=\"http:\/\/blogs.uww.edu\/ucinfo\/files\/2017\/01\/torani-31-1-300x300.jpg\" alt=\"torani-31-1\" width=\"300\" height=\"300\" srcset=\"https:\/\/blogs.uww.edu\/ucinfo\/files\/2017\/01\/torani-31-1-300x300.jpg 300w, https:\/\/blogs.uww.edu\/ucinfo\/files\/2017\/01\/torani-31-1-150x150.jpg 150w, https:\/\/blogs.uww.edu\/ucinfo\/files\/2017\/01\/torani-31-1.jpg 350w\" sizes=\"auto, (max-width: 300px) 100vw, 300px\" \/><\/a><\/p>\n<p>Hazelnut fans should try out Nutella hot chocolate. This recipe is super easy and doesn\u2019t need a million ingredients. In fact, there are just two! Take one cup of milk (any kind works) and two tablespoons of Nutella. Heat the milk in a small saucepan (but don\u2019t boil it!) and whisk in the Nutella until it\u2019s fully dissolved. Top it with whipped cream and enjoy!<\/p>\n<p>Finally, upgrade your whipped cream and make it at home. It\u2019s super easy, and the possibilities for flavors are endless. Take one cup of heavy whipping cream and add one tablespoon of any flavored syrup or sugar. Whisk the heavy cream until it has the consistency you want. In just a few minutes, you\u2019ll have real whipped cream, way better than Cool Whip.<\/p>\n<p>Now that you\u2019ve made the best hot chocolate you\u2019ve ever had, curl up on the couch and start your winter Netflix binge.<\/p>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"<p>Nothing complements the wintry weather better than hot chocolate, but what if you want to mix it up?
